Forfeiture powers for vaping goods and membership requirements for Hospital and Health Boards
Health Legislation Amendment Bill 2025

Effects of this bill
If this bill passes, it means that:
The Chief Executive of Queensland Health can forfeit seized vaping goods to the State without a hearing.
The Chief Executive must give the former owner written notice and reasons for this decision.
The Chief Executive can destroy or dispose of these forfeited goods.
Hospital and Health Boards must include at least one member who is a registered clinician.
Clinician members cannot be the Chair or Deputy Chair of the board.
The Governor in Council can remove a board member if they are no longer a clinician.
Courts can order people convicted of smoking product offences to pay the State's investigation and disposal costs.
The Chief Executive must list specific acts or omissions when sending a notice to cancel a tobacco licence.
